Annual Tax Evaluation
Just how can you accurately prepare for homeownership in Florida without understanding the state's special property tax pop over to this web-site system? Every year, your region conducts real estate tax assessments to determine your home's taxed value, straight affecting your annual costs. Knowing just how these assessments work empowers you to spending plan with confidence and avoid undesirable shocks.
If you think your residential property's assessed worth is too expensive, you have the right to file analysis allures. This process can potentially decrease your tax obligation burden and optimize your financial savings.
Keep proactive by evaluating your evaluation notification and comparing it to recent sales in your neighborhood. Leveraging local experience and market data guarantees you're not paying too much.

Disclosure Requirements Compliance
Ever wonder what sellers are legally needed to divulge when you're buying property in Florida? Comprehending disclosure demands is vital for shielding your financial investment.
Florida legislation mandates sellers to disclose any well-known product defects that might affect a residential property's value or charm. This consists of problems like roof leaks, mold and mildew, or previous flooding.
As a purchaser, you ought to demand complete openness and verify all disclosure forms are offered before closing. Do not just count on verbal guarantees-- recorded compliance requirements protect you from future disagreements.

Down Payment Needs
After narrowing down your home mortgage choices, your following step is comprehending just how much you'll require in advance. In Florida, down payment demands differ based upon loan type and your credit scores.
Conventional lendings commonly call for at least 3% to 5% down, while FHA fundings might enable as low as 3.5%-- provided you meet minimum credit report thresholds. If your credit rating are higher, you'll frequently qualify for far better prices and lower deposits, providing you an important edge in a competitive market.
Don't neglect deposit help programs, specifically if you're a novice purchaser. Florida offers numerous state and local campaigns that can considerably lower your out-of-pocket prices.

Homeowners Associations: What You Need to Know
While Florida's property promises sun-drenched living and financially rewarding returns, understanding the function of homeowners organizations (HOAs) is necessary prior to you acquire. HOAs can enhance your way of living and safeguard property values, yet they also include responsibilities. You'll want to evaluate HOA costs and neighborhood guidelines carefully-- these variables can affect your budget and daily life.
Here's what you need to ponder:
- HOA costs cover shared services, maintenance, and sometimes energies-- budget plan as necessary.
- Unique analyses might occur for unexpected repairs or upgrades.
- HOAs commonly apply architectural guidelines to protect uniformity and aesthetic charm.
- Review financial statements and conference mins to evaluate the association's health and wellness.
A clear understanding prepares you to make a positive financial investment.
